BN2166_0000150DNA polymerase alpha subunit B; Accessory subunit of the DNA polymerase alpha complex (also known as the alpha DNA polymerase-primase complex) which plays an essential role in the initiation of DNA synthesis. (599 aa)
BN2166_0009780BY PROTMAP: gi|342319889|gb|EGU11834.1| Proteophosphoglycan ppg4 [Rhodotorula glutinis ATCC 204091]. (274 aa)
BN2166_0053950DNA polymerase epsilon subunit; Participates in DNA repair and in chromosomal DNA replication; Belongs to the DNA polymerase epsilon subunit B family. (585 aa)
BN2166_0051940DNA_pol_B_exo1 domain-containing protein. (224 aa)
BN2166_0052830DNA polymerase epsilon catalytic subunit; DNA polymerase II participates in chromosomal DNA replication; Belongs to the DNA polymerase type-B family. (2246 aa)
BN2166_0074060DNA primase; Belongs to the eukaryotic-type primase small subunit family. (452 aa)
